elearning-training.com revolutionise the Heating, Ventilation, Air Conditioning & Refrigeration Engineering Industry, with the launch of the first fully interactive Air Conditioning Training Course as the ultimate convenient training tool to support the education of engineers. The pioneering training and education provider for the HVAC&R and Building Services Engineering Industry, elearning-training.com, launched a brand new website to deliver cost-effective and flexible training solutions online to individuals and corporations in October this year.Following the great success of the elearning-training.com first course in Refrigeration Fundamentals, a new interactive course in Air Conditioning is now available for purchase at the elearning-training.com website. The Air Conditioning course is divided into three modules, containing Automotive Air Conditioning Basics, Fundamentals of Automotive Air Conditioning Maintenance and Air Conditioning Split Systems. The course explains how theory is applied within the industry, gives complementary preparation to practical training, and offers an insight into the industry’s best practice. It is beneficial for those with technical background in other disciplines, beginners and Air conditioning engineers. Each module supports the key knowledge areas of air conditioning engineering with words, interactive images, quizzes and summative assessments to monitor user’s progress. It is planned that this innovative portal will become the international virtual gateway to a wealth of training, reference material, resources, and best practice information for heating, ventilation, air conditioning and refrigeration engineers’, enhancing continuing professional development and lifelong learning. elearning-training.com is backed by the resources and expertise of The Star Refrigeration Group. Founded in 1970, the Group maintains a worldwide reputation built on quality, reliability and sound technical innovation and has successfully delivered products and services to its customers to over 50 countries. The SRG operates in five global business sectors: - Refrigeration Engineering (Star Refrigeration); Industrial Freezing and Chilling Systems (Starfrost); Electrical Engineering (Penec); Technical Consultancy (Star Technical Solutions); and Learning (elearning-training.com)-.
